predominated

英 [prɪˈdɒmɪneɪtɪd]

美 [prɪˈdɑːmɪneɪtɪd]

v.  (数量上)占优势; 以…为主; 占主导地位; 有最大影响(或重要性)
predominate的过去分词和过去式

柯林斯词典

  • VERB (在数量上)占优势,占大多数
    If one type of person or thingpredominatesin a group, there is more of that type of person or thing in the group than of any other.
    1. In older age groups women predominate because men tend to die younger...
      在老年群体中女性占大多数,因为男性的寿命往往较短。
    2. All nationalities were represented — but the English predominated.
      所有国家都有代表出席——但是英格兰人占大多数。
  • VERB 占主导地位;占支配地位;突出
    When a feature or qualitypredominates, it is the most important or noticeable one in a situation.
    1. He wants to create a society where Islamic principles predominate.
      他想创造一个以伊斯兰教戒律为主导的社会。
